Description
We’re building the next UK-headquartered engineering powerhouse.
There is a gulf between the needs of mission-focused organisations and the development and delivery of the critical technology they rely on. The consequences of this are felt acutely by underserved frontline operators, demanding a new breed of engineering enterprise to bridge this divide.
Rowden exists to meet this need. We design and build systems, infrastructure, and applications to deliver mission advantage to those working to protect the security of the UK and its allies. Rowden is setting a new standard in government technology provision: hyper-efficient engineering, better customer relationships, and rapid assimilation of commercial technology.
We’re looking for a talented UI/UX Developer on a 12-month contract to design and develop a web-based application to support our exciting new software defined radio (SDR) project, aiming to rapidly deliver capability into the hand of users. This role requires a good foundation in UI/UX design and a strong technical understanding of front-end development, to support the design and development of our application.
You’ll join a diverse team of multi-disciplinary engineers at Rowden, with specialisms in RF, electronics, systems, software, DevOps, and hardware prototyping. You’ll contribute to a hands-on engineering culture, sharing knowledge and lessons with the wider engineering team, and learn some new things yourself along the way.
Key areas of responsibility
As a UI/UX Developer at Rowden, you’ll be responsible for:
- Capturing User Requirements and Flows: Collaborate with stakeholders and end-users to gather detailed user requirements, map out user flows, and ensure the application meets the practical needs of its users.
- Designing and Developing Intuitive Web Interfaces: Lead the design and Development of a user-friendly, responsive web application interface to control the system, with a focus on seamless user flow, reliability and efficiency of the implementation.
- Reusing Our Tech Stack: Collaborate with the development team to reuse and integrate existing tech stack components, ensuring consistency and efficiency across the application.
- Optimising for Local Hosting: Develop a lightweight, secure and efficient web application that runs seamlessly on a resource constrained processor, with optimised performance for local hosting and access via USB/Ethernet.
- Collaborating with Project Team: Work closely with the hardware engineering team to understand the SDR’s capabilities, ensuring clean and functional integration between the web application and the device.
- Ensuring Quality Assurance: Work closely with the QA team to develop and execute testing plans, identify and resolve issues, and ensure the application meets the highest standards of quality and reliability.
Key skills, experience and behaviours
We’re looking for a technology enthusiast who is passionate about honing their skills and staying at the forefront of the industry. In this role, you’ll have endless opportunities to learn and grow, but you should already have:
- Technical Front-End Expertise: Strong proficiency in JavaScript, TypeScript and React, with a deep understanding of component-based architecture, state management and performance optimisation.
- Hardware Interface Experience: Experience in developing web applications that interface with hardware devices, particularly through USB connections or similar protocols.
- User-Centred Design Mindset: Evidential experience in designing UI/UX that meets the needs of both technical and non-technical users, simplifying complex configurations and controls.
- Security Consciousness: Understanding of web security practices, especially in the context of locally hosted applications interacting with hardware.
- Collaborative Approach: Strong communication skills and the ability to work effectively with hardware and software engineering teams. Experienced working in an agile environment including the use of Jira for ticket management and Git for version control.
- Performance Optimisation: Experience in optimising web applications for performance on devices with limited resources.
Desirable Experience:
- Styled Components Experience: Knowledge of creating and managing styled components using CSS-in-JS within React, with a focus on reusing and building maintainable and scalable UI elements.
- RF and Wireless Systems Insight: Appreciation of RF and wireless systems including SDRs will give you an understanding of the project early on.
- Military and Government Design Experience: Any experience working with military UI/UX would be beneficial, especially during user flow creation and UI implementation.
- Backend Knowledge: Understanding of back-end processes, especially how they interact with front-end interfaces in locally hosted environments.
About you
The ideal candidate will have a strong balance of technical skills and experience, and the behavioural competencies that we believe are key to success in the role are as follows:
- Self-Motivated and Confident: You take charge of your work, trusting in your abilities to deliver exceptional results.
- Passion for Impact: You thrive on tackling interesting and complex projects that directly support and benefit the end-user.
- Solution-Oriented Thinker: You have a knack for identifying optimal solutions and can clearly communicate their impact to the team.
- Team Player with Independence: While you excel working individually, you’re also a strong contributor to a multidisciplinary engineering team.
- Adaptable and Resilient: You’re comfortable in a fast-paced environment, quickly adjusting to changing demands and challenges.
- Eager Learner: You have a thirst for knowledge and are always ready to dive into new technologies and project needs.
Working at Rowden
We are committed to building a flexible, inclusive, and enabling company. Our aim is to create a diverse team of talented people with unique skills, experience, and backgrounds, so please apply and come as you are!
We also recognise the importance of flexible working and support this wherever we can. We typically operate a flexible, hybrid-working model, with an average 4 days in the office each week (dependent on the role). We welcome the opportunity to discuss flexibility, part-time working requirements and/or workplace adjustments with all our applicants.
Rowden is a Disability Confident Committed company, and we actively encourage people with disabilities and health conditions to apply for our roles. Please let us know your requirements early on so that we can make sure you have everything you need up front to help make the recruitment process and experience as easy as possible.
Finally, if you feel that you don’t meet all the criteria included above but have transferable skills and relevant experience, we’d still love to hear from you!
About Rowden
Our Mission:
To create the best possible technology for frontline operators.
We’re upending the conventions of government technology provision and bringing a leaner, more transparent, and lower-friction approach that reduces waste and places outcome over process. We believe every possible measure should be taken to provide frontline operators in today’s dynamic and rapidly changing world with the technology they need to help keep themselves and others safe.
Our Vision:
We offer fast and flexible solutions to the technical challenges of public sector organisations.
We are specialists in software-centric systems, with deep expertise in developing capabilities for constrained networking environments or with challenging cyber security requirements. But the Rowden difference is as much cultural as it is technical: ‘what we do’ and ‘how we do it’ are equally important. We are specifically organised to create and sustain pace, reduce waste and inefficiency, and drive better outcomes. You’ll see and feel that energy and intent all over our business.
What matters to us?
- Our focus is on the end user. We exist to deliver the best possible outcomes for the users of our systems.
- Pace matters. The problems we solve are urgent.
- Our diverse skills and backgrounds make us better. Our team prides itself on being inclusive and multidisciplinary.
- We are radically honest. Saying what we mean, even when it isn’t easy.
- We are pragmatists. We provide realistic, focused solutions that get to the point.
- We improve continuously. We are relentless in our drive to make things better.